Where to stay in Aegiali

Aegiali, nestled on the beautiful island of Amorgos, offers a delightful blend of relaxation and cultural exploration. Wander through the charming village and soak up the friendly atmosphere, or unwind on the stunning Aegiali Beach. For those seeking adventure, nearby hiking trails provide breathtaking views of the coastline. Whether you're enjoying a romantic sunset or a family getaway, Aegiali promises an unforgettable experience filled with warm hospitality and picturesque scenery.

  • Amorgos: Nestled in the heart of the Cyclades, Amorgos is a stunning island renowned for its rugged beauty and rich cultural heritage. Aegiali, located within Amorgos, offers a plethora of outdoor activities and breathtaking landscapes, making it a favourite among adventure seekers. The peak travel season from May to July sees visitors flocking to its pristine beaches, picturesque hiking trails, and vibrant marina. The island’s charm lies in its local landmarks, including the serene beach and bustling dock port, providing a perfect backdrop for unforgettable sunrises and cultural experiences.
  • Tholaria: Just 3.2km from Aegiali, the quaint village of Tholaria is a hidden gem waiting to be explored. Known for its scenic beauty, this village attracts visitors from June to August, who come to indulge in outdoor activities like swimming and relaxing at local spas. Tholaria's proximity to stunning beaches and lush parks enhances its appeal, offering a serene escape from the busier tourist spots. The village's charm lies in its traditional architecture and welcoming atmosphere, making it an ideal stop for those looking to soak in the natural beauty of Amorgos.
  • Chora: Located 9.7km from Aegiali, Chora is the capital of Amorgos and showcases the island's unique blend of history and modernity. This village comes alive from July to September, attracting visitors with its vibrant shopping areas and scenic hiking trails. Chora's central location makes it a convenient base for exploring nearby beaches and the local dock port. With its picturesque streets, traditional tavernas, and stunning views, Chora captures the essence of island life, providing a perfect mix of relaxation and exploration for every traveller.

Best time to go to Aegiali

The best time to visit Aegiali is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Aegiali?
The best area to stay in Aegiali is the village of Aegiali itself, particularly along the beachfront and the main street that runs parallel to it.This area is the heart of activity, offering a relaxed yet convenient base for your stay. You'll find a good selection of hotels, guesthouses, and apartments, many with sea views. The main street, which is largely pedestrian-friendly in the evenings, is lined with tavernas, cafes, and a few small shops. The harbour, where ferries arrive and depart, is also right here, making arrivals and departures very straightforward.For couples, staying right in Aegiali village is ideal. You're steps away from the beach for morning swims and have a wide choice of restaurants for romantic dinners. The evening strolls along the waterfront are particularly pleasant. You can easily arrange boat trips from the harbour or explore the nearby walking trails that lead to other villages like Tholaria and Langada.Solo travellers will also find Aegiali village a great fit. It's easy to meet other travellers in the cafes and bars, and the accessibility to the beach and hiking paths means you can fill your days with activities or simply relax.
When is the best time to go to Aegiali?
The best time to visit Aegiali is during the shoulder seasons, specifically from late May to June and again from September to early October.During these months, the weather is pleasantly warm and sunny, great for enjoying the beaches and outdoor activities without the intense heat of mid-summer. You'll find fewer crowds compared to July and August, meaning a more relaxed experience at archaeological sites, tavernas, and on public transport. The sea is also warm enough for swimming.Couples looking for a romantic and peaceful trip will find these periods ideal. You can enjoy quiet evenings dining by the harbour in Aegiali or exploring the charming footpaths to nearby villages like Tholaria and Langada at your own pace. The atmosphere is calm, allowing for a truly relaxing escape.Families with young children might also prefer the shoulder seasons. The milder temperatures are more comfortable for little ones, and the beaches are less crowded, offering more space to play.
